Just checked the latest data and Bitcoin's total bitcoins in circulation just crossed 20 million. That's a pretty wild milestone when you think about it. We're basically 95% through the entire supply cap already, and there's still another 1 million BTC waiting to be mined. Here's the crazy part though - mining that last million is going to take another 114 years or so. The total bitcoins in circulation will keep growing, but the pace keeps slowing down because of the halving events. So yeah, the total bitcoins in circulation now sits at over 20 million out of the 21 million max, and the scarcity narrative just got even more real.
